
High-performance differential ADC driver featuring ultralow distortion and a 2.3GHz -3dB bandwidth. This single-channel current feedback amplifier offers a 2.3GHz gain bandwidth product and a rapid 5000V/µs slew rate, with a 10ns settling time. Supports dual supply operation from 2.25V to 5.5V or single supply from 4.5V to 11V, drawing 22.1mA operating current. Packaged in a compact 3mm x 3mm x 0.83mm surface-mount package, it operates across a -40°C to 105°C temperature range.
